Video U.S. court rules civil rights law protects LGBT workers
Reuters 05 Apr 2017, 03:36 pm Print
A U.S.appeals court, for the first time ever, on Tuesday ruled that federal civil rights law protects lesbian, gay, bisexual and transgender employees from discrimination in the workplace. Alva French reports.
